Transaction fd268896cb3380d84f0f0548888866f5ac5bc12af22635fa736e8c74002ace14
1 Input
1 Output
-
fd268896cb3380d84f0f0548888866f5ac5bc12af22635fa736e8c74002ace14:0
- value
- 507125
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f83daddd6cd99c1164409d4fbde2a6ee6765fa3c OP_EQUAL
- address
- 3QKbPfHPTptDMhSWEfQ2x1iXTBbhnrXHwa